Question:
What can I do about poor voice quality when using softphone?
Solution 1
Remove the following codecs from the list of available codecs in the SIP gateway on the XPhone Connect administration interface (Telephony > Gateways > SIP) or alternatively put them in the back of the list
- OPUS
- G722
Solution 2
Poor voice quality during conferences in connection with Softphone may occur due to a set bypass media flag. Remove this flag in the SIP gateway on the XPhone Connect administration interface (Telephony > Gateways > SIP).
Solution 3
Set the following registry keys on your client computer:
Computer\H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Services\Tcpip\Parameters.
Parameters: REG_DWORD
Name: DisableUserTOSSetting
Value: 0
Parameter: REG_SZ
Name: Do not use NLA
Value: 1

Solution 4 (applies from V9):
In some cases the registry keys mentioned below had to be set in V8. These can lead to the above mentioned problem in V9, accordingly we recommend to remove the following keys in V9 if you or your customer are affected by the issue.
Path:
[HKEYCURRENTUSER\Software\C4B\Softphone\ReadOnly]
Remove the following values:
"JitterBufferSize"="0"
"NAudioSinkBufferSize"="25"
"NAudioSourceBufferSize"="25"
